With a few supplies from the craft store and decorations from the dollar store, you can create a delicious candy wreath with your favorite American-made caramels!

supplies

  • 12in Extruded Foam Heart Wreath Base, White
  • 4 feet of 22+ Gauge Floral Wire
  • Decorative Ribbon (optional)
  • Four 12oz Bags, or Sixteen 4oz Bags of Caramel Creams®
  • 150 Quilter’s T-Pins

instructions

How to Make a Candy Heart Wreath for Valentine's Day

  • Candy Heart Wreath Step 1: Cut 4 feet of 22 gauge (or heavier) floral wire. Fold it in half to create a loop. This will be used to hang the wreath. Wrap the wire around the top of the 12-inch foam heart. Be sure to leave the loop free, and give it enough room to catch a hook for hanging.
    Close-up of a DIY holiday wreath in progress, made with a white foam ring, green wire for hanging, and Goetze’s Caramel Creams® candies attached around the edge.
  • Candy Heart Wreath Step 2: Lay the foam heart on a flat surface. Using quilter's T-Pins, pin the Caramel Creams® to the foam. Distribute the caramels evenly across the foam heart.
    Close-up of a white foam wreath being decorated with Goetze’s Caramel Creams® candies, each wrapped in red and white packaging and secured around the surface.
  • Candy Heart Wreath Step 3: Once you have covered the foam heart with all of the Caramel Creams®, decorate the wreath with accessories. We added some Original Chocolate Caramel Creams® and floral ribbon from Dollar General.

Hang your candy wreath in a warm place, out of the reach of children. Enjoy your Valentine’s Day wreath, one caramel at a time, leaving the wrappers behind. Your heart wreath will bloom with each caramel you eat!

This craft uses pins.
KEEP OUT OF THE REACH OF CHILDREN AT ALL TIMES.
